Mr. Baker received BS and MSc degrees in Mechanical Engineering from The Ohio State University in 1969. He joined Ford Motor Company Research Staff, where he participated in engine studies of the sources of emissions and tradeoffs with efficiency. These studies led to development of engine mapping test procedures and data analysis tools. He held a number of positions within Ford Powertrain Research involving combustion system design and development, including new engine concepts, alternative fuel utilization, and engine lubrication and friction. Leadership positions included Manager of the Fuels and Lubricants Department, Manager of the Advanced Powertrain Technology and Materials Department, Senior Technical Leader of Advanced Diesel Systems, and Ford team leader to determine long term pathways to achieve sustainable greenhouse gases and to define powertrain and fuel opportunities.
He retired from Ford Motor Company in 2007, and is currently consulting in the areas of powertrain systems and sustainable scenarios for personal and commercial road transportation.
